After a tough year – professionally and personally – the TV presenter’s priorities have changed

Ruth's FAMILY GUILT

For Ruth Langsford, like a lot of us, the last year has been an eye-opener. Ruth, 61, was separated from her mum Joan, who’s in a care home, for months as the pandemic raged. Ruth recently confessed things are only just getting back to normal, with her mum finally allowed to visit her and husband Eamonn Holmes at their home. Added to this was a shake-up in Ruth’s work life, when she and Eamonn, 61, were dropped from their Friday slot on This Morning in favour of Alison Hammond and Dermot O’Leary. With so much happening, in such a short space of time, Woman’s Own understands that Ruth is now putting even more importance on family.
